Our client, a leading hedge fund company based in Hong Kong and Denver, is looking for a 8+ years Senior Corporate Financial Compliance Counsel to support the operations in the U.S. and Hong Kong.

Duties and Responsibilities:

* All regulatory compliance work based in the U.S. (SEC, CFTC, AML)
* Second line responsibility for HK regulatory compliance (SFC)
* Review/draft/advise on a wide range of transactions and legal documents including finance and security documents, offering memos, PPM’s, prospectuses related to existing and on proposed investments, legal advice on employee contracts, exit agreements, vendor contracts, legal research, documentation, analysis, and ultimately legal advice on pre IPO private positions and side pockets
* Work with the CIO and COO to come up with solutions from a legal perspective while keeping the long-term interests of the fund and its investors in mind
* Assist in the development of new processes, business and funds
* Work extensively with the CCO in Hong Kong, the COO on business matters and deals, and work extensively with outside counsel on legal matters as and when necessary

Requirements

The Senior Corporate Counsel must have 8+ years of law practice experience with training at a top notch law firm. To qualify, all candidate have to be licensed to practice law in any U.S. Jurisdiction and work in Denver, Colorado.

To be successful in this position, the Senior Corporate Counsel will need to be entrepreneurial, driven, enthusiastic, and versatile. “Roll-up-the-sleeves” attitude, hands-on approach, and the ability to work well in a team are essential to be successful in this position. Excellent organizational and communication skills, and strong attention to detail are required for this position.
